Wemod/Steam Deck Issues

Ok, so i’ve used Wemod many times. Recently got a steam deck. Put windows 11 on it, and everything has been going fine. Well i finally decided to put wemod on it through windows. Thats when the issues started.

The app kept freezing at the “Loading Mods” after pressing play. Wouldnt start the game or load the mods. Ended up freezing my steam deck and forced it to shut down and reboot. Tried it again, and it finally worked. I used it for Re4 remake.

While playing the game, the mods work, but im getting serious performance issues to the point the game lags so much i cant play it. Then when i try to shut the game down and retry it gets stuck at the same issue as before, “Loading Mods” then never opens the game. Been doing that since last night. Finally tried it again today and finally got it to work, but still performance issues and lagging.

As per steps i took to resolve it.

I tried giving access to windows defender.
I tried deleting wemod, and reinstalling.
I tried uninstalling the game and reinstalling.
I tried the .net download just to be sure, nothing.
I restarted the device many times, still issues.
I tried running the game without wemod, no issues.
I tried looking at other posts and using their resolved methods, didnt work.
I tried using other games, same issues.
I even went to my gaming laptop, used wemod on said game, and it worked like a charm.

So the only thing i can come up with is something to do with the steam deck and wemod. Because as i said, i can run RE4 remake in windows on steam deck and have no performance issues. But when i am able to get wemod to work on said steam deck and game, it causes performance issues. So something to do with Wemod and Steam deck for sure. Because my gaming laptop has no issues running wemod and re4 remake at the same time. Both my gaming laptop and steam deck are running windows 11, and have been fully updated.

Though in much better news an installer is being developed, I’m helping to test it out, it definitely feels almost ready, just keeps messing up on the DotNet install right now.

It’s still pretty early in development, but if you want to check it out open the Konsole and type, git clone https://github. com/DaniAsh551/wemod-launcher.git -b ‘feat/automated’ it kept trying to rename it as the name lf the page so remove the space between dot and com then put WEMOD_LOG=/home/deck/wemod launcher/wemod.log /home/deck/wemod-launcher/wemod %command% in the launch options for the game you want it on. Set Proton to GE 7-38 and then click play.
